With the construction of the new football complex rising above him in the background, Georgia Southern Athletic Director Tom Kleinlein surveys the field before the Eagles take on Furman at Paulson Stadium on Saturday, November 2, 2013. Kleinlein is leading the complex task of balancing the logistics of Georgia Southern's transition to the Football Bowl Subdivision from the Football Championship Subdivision.
There’s never a dull day for the athletic director of a Football Bowl Subdivision program. Georgia Southern’s Tom Kleinlein is already juggling the logistics of it all, and the Eagles have yet to play a game as a member of the FBS. The first task GSU encountered was putting together an eligible schedule for 2014. When Georgia Southern was in the Football Championship Subdivision, Duquesne was scheduled to visit Paulson Stadium on Sept. 6, 2014.
